Bookroo's summary

In 1976 Long Island, Eilis Lacey's quiet life is shattered when an Irishman arrives with shocking news: her husband Tony has fathered a child with another woman. As Eilis grapples with this revelation, she must decide whether to confront her past or protect her present. Torn between her Irish roots and her American family, Eilis faces a heart-wrenching choice that could redefine her future. Will she embrace the unexpected or let it destroy her? This gripping tale explores the depths of betrayal, identity, and the ties that bind us to our origins.

Eilis Lacey is Irish, married to Tony Fiorello, a plumber and one of four Italian American brothers, all of whom live in neighboring houses on a cul-de-sac in Lindenhurst, Long Island, with their wives and children and Tony’s parents, a huge extended family. It is the spring of 1976 and Eilis is now forty with two teenage children. Though her ties to Ireland remain stronger than those that hold her to her new land and home, she has not returned in decades. One day, when Tony is at work an Irishman comes to the door asking for Eilis by name. He tells her that his wife is pregnant with Tony’s child and that when the baby is born, he will not raise it but instead deposit it on Eilis’s doorstep. It is what Eilis does–and what she refuses to do–in response to this stunning news that makes Tóibín’s novel so riveting and suspenseful.
